Transaction 6511885af69e29091d22fa4914d88fe58f77e5539415b2198bd60db19351a735

2 Input
2 Outputs
  • 6511885af69e29091d22fa4914d88fe58f77e5539415b2198bd60db19351a735:0
  • value  26047365
    address  3L8U77N1Zohy8EmUujWpzFiJeDw16C2SA7
  • 6511885af69e29091d22fa4914d88fe58f77e5539415b2198bd60db19351a735:1
  • value  1143224
    address  1rTeX7BVEzuEvVwhkJuQ6AeVemGH23XEY